Chapter 2. Installation and Operation
2.1
INTRODUCTION
The MCP1664 has been developed for applications that require driving a string of
LEDs from a low-voltage source. The MCP1664 is a non-synchronous step-up
regulator that can operate over a wide output range up to 32V. Its maximum output
current is based on the switch peak current limit (set to 1.8A) and on the maximum
duty cycle of 90%. An important feature is that the device integrates the compensation
and protection circuitry so that the final solution will require a minimum number of
additional components.

2.2
FEATURES
The MCP1664 LED Driver Evaluation Board has the following features:
• Input voltage range, VIN: 2.4V to 5.5V, with VIN VOUT
• Undervoltage lockout: 2.3V to start; 1.85V to stop
• Adjustable output current: 90 mA, 180 mA or 270 mA, selected using a mini dip
switch on board
• PWM Switching frequency = 500 kHz
• Variable resistor and triangular wave generator on the board that can be used for
PWM dimming
• 1.8A peak current limit
• Overtemperature protection (if the die temperature exceeds +150°C, 25°C hysteresis)
• Open load protection: if the LED string fails or is disconnected, the converter will
shut down to prevent failure.
